Tcp Xenapp发布的应用程序正在与本地应用程序通信

Tcp Xenapp发布的应用程序正在与本地应用程序通信,tcp,ip,citrix,xenapp,Tcp,Ip,Citrix,Xenapp,我想实现以下安排:发布的应用程序通过TCP/IP与本地客户端上运行的应用程序通信 这样做的原因是我希望发布的应用程序能够访问在USB重定向或其他方式下不可用的本地硬件。我已经构建了这两个应用程序,它们可以在本地PC上独立运行 本地应用程序只是一个内置于.NET/WCF中的服务。发布的应用程序将通过http/TCP/IP连接与本地应用程序对话。本地appservice正在侦听来自已发布应用的连接。已发布的应用启动与本地应用的通信 这在Xenapp下可能吗?如果对已发布的应用程序是这样,那么运行本地

我想实现以下安排:发布的应用程序通过TCP/IP与本地客户端上运行的应用程序通信

这样做的原因是我希望发布的应用程序能够访问在USB重定向或其他方式下不可用的本地硬件。我已经构建了这两个应用程序,它们可以在本地PC上独立运行

本地应用程序只是一个内置于.NET/WCF中的服务。发布的应用程序将通过http/TCP/IP连接与本地应用程序对话。本地appservice正在侦听来自已发布应用的连接。已发布的应用启动与本地应用的通信

这在Xenapp下可能吗?如果对已发布的应用程序是这样,那么运行本地应用程序的本地主机的IP地址是多少?当已发布的应用程序和本地应用程序服务在物理机器上运行时,所有已发布的应用程序只需调用http:localhost:


是否有localhost的概念,表示已发布应用程序的本地计算机?或者我们必须使用网络上的实际物理IP地址才能在发布的应用程序和本地应用程序之间通信吗?

无法保证客户端和XenApp服务器之间的TCP/IP端口是开放的,尤其是在远程访问XenApp服务器时

Citrix提供了一种称为的机制,专门为客户端和服务器之间的通信而设计,设备重定向是一种典型用法

Citrix虚拟通道是一种双向无错误连接,用于在线交付Citrix主机XenApp或XenDesktop与Citrix接收器在线插件之间交换通用数据包数据。例如:声音、图形、客户端驱动器映射和打印只是Citrix编写的虚拟通道中的几个。 Citrix虚拟通道软件开发工具包VCSDK允许软件工程师编写主机端应用程序和接收器端驱动程序,以支持使用Citrix ICA协议的其他虚拟通道。主机端虚拟通道应用程序在XenApp或XenDesktop上运行,虚拟通道的客户端部分在Citrix接收器所在的本地设备上运行。此SDK支持为Citrix Receiver联机插件的Win32和Windows CE版本编写新的虚拟通道。有关支持的客户端版本的详细信息,请参阅随附文档